What Every First-Time Buyer Should Expect from a Lender (And Why It Matters)

Stepping into the world of homeownership for the first time can feel both exciting and overwhelming. One of the biggest decisions you’ll make is choosing the right lender—someone who’ll help turn your dream of owning a home into a reality, not a headache. So, what should you expect from a lender, and why does it matter so much?

1. Clear, Honest Communication

Your lender should be your guide, not just a gatekeeper of paperwork. Expect them to explain loan options, interest rates, and terms in plain English. No jargon, no confusion—just honest answers to your questions, big or small. This transparency builds trust and helps you make informed choices.

2. Timely Responses

In real estate, timing is everything. A great lender responds quickly to your calls and emails, keeps you updated on your application, and lets you know right away if they need more info. This speed can make the difference between landing your dream home or missing out.

3. Guidance Through Every Step

First-time buying comes with a learning curve. The right lender will walk you through each stage—from pre-approval to closing—so you always know what’s next. They’ll outline what documents you need, explain closing costs, and help you avoid surprises.

4. Respect for Your Unique Situation

Everyone’s financial story is different. A good lender listens to your needs and tailors their advice to fit your budget, goals, and timeline. You should feel like more than just a number in their system.

Why It Matters

Choosing the right lender isn’t just about snagging a low rate. It’s about feeling confident, supported, and educated throughout your homebuying journey.
